6.3.2 Positioning the 90° end stop on the work table
Fig. 6-2: End stop
Disconnect the machine from the mains supply.
Loosen the clamping lever.
Tilt the work table until it rests on the stop screw.
Determine the exact angle using a 90° triangle.
If the 90° in the initial position is not correct, adjust
the stop screw accordingly.
Check the 90° angle once the clamping lever is back
in place.

6.3.1 Setting up the work table
The table insert and positioning pin have to be re-
moved to set up the work table.
Thread the work table around the saw blade and
mount to the machine using SKT screws and washers.
Re-affix the table insert and positioning pin.
